What is CV Holdings EV-to-EBIT?

EV-to-EBIT is calculated as Enterprise Value divided by its EBIT. As of today, CV Holdings's Enterprise Value is $1.3 Mil. CV Holdings's E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2008 was $-46.0 Mil. Therefore, CV Holdings's EV-to-EBIT for today is -0.03.

CV Holdings  (OTCPK:CVHL) EV-to-EBIT Explanation

This is a more accurate valuation of companies' operation because it considers the debt and cash on its balance sheet, and non-operating items such as interest payment, tax, and one-time items are not included in the Operating Income.

Joel Greenblatt calls the inversion of this ratio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%.

Realty Finance Corp operates as a holding company for several finance-related businesses. The Company, through its wholly-owned or controlled subsidiaries, holds several types of investment assets, including loans receivable, finance leases, commercial Collateralized Debt Obligations (CDO) interests, and investments in joint ventures and limited liability companies.
